Sanford High School and Sanford Regional Technical Center support the FOOD BACKPACK PROGRAM. Students receive backpacks full of non-perishable food weekly to take home. We really need backpacks to make this program happen. Please donate NEW or USED backpacks.  Also, if you would like to know more about these resources please see your School Counselor.

Life Hacks from your school nurse:   How To Get ink Stains Out: Get an annoying ink stain on your clothes? Try dabbing a drop of toothpaste over the stained area. Leave it out to dry, and then throw it in the wash like normal. Hairspray works as well. No more ink stain!
